*YOU DO THIS UPGRADE AT YOUR OWN RISK. I AM MERELY SHARING MY EXPERIENCE OF SUCCESSFULLY DOING THE UPDATE. YOUR MILEAGE MAY VARY. THERE WILL NOT BE ANY SUPPORT IF THERE ARE ANY ISSUES ARISE FROM FOLLOWING THIS UPDATE PROCEDURE. YOU HAVE BEEN WARNED.*

In the midst of debugging my TrailCam installation for my 2023 JTRD, I stumbled upon updating UConnect Stereo via USB A connection available to the right side of the window controls on JL/JT and other Jeep platforms. However, I found no sepcific guide available for JTs. So here I am, writing it.

From what I read, the Over The Air (OTA) update is no longer pushed out by Uconnect/Chrysler for the newer Jeeps and that the updates are only provided by the dealers. It sorta makes sense as the update is over 1GB and that is a lot of data to push into individual vehicles.

If you have factory warranty, the dealer should provide it for free, otherwise the update is provided for a fee.

This guide is for those like to get stuff done on their own. I am sharing what I did and hope you find it useful.

Indication:

Please see the attached TSB for covered vehicles, issues and repairs that the firmware update is covering.

Customers may experience one or more of the following:
• **Wi-Fi hotspot connection failure.
• Speaker popping, crackle noise during Voice Recognition (VR) response and navigation guidance.
• Mobile Station Integrated Services Digital Network (MSISDN) missing from radio, no connected services working.**
• Intermittent, black radio display screen (Rear View Camera (RVC) not affected).
• Intermittent, radio freezes (RVC not affected).
• Wireless connectivity pairing and/or connection issues. • Lost radio presets. • Radio channels change by itself.
• SXM icon inoperative.
• SXM favorite song not displaying/playing.
• Incorrect navigation address/location/directions.
• Backup camera has black display screen or only displays Check Entire Surroundings with black screen (occurs when vehicle is shifted immediately to reverse upon key-on before RVC signal is received, recoverable with key cycle) .
• High pitch chime noise.
• Contact list not loading.
• Device not supported message.
• Remote app inoperative.
• Travel-Link fuel price incorrect.
• Backup camera gridlines missing.
• Unable to adjust volume.

In addition, the following enhancement are included in this update:
• Enables map updates.
• Heavy Duty (HD) Truck USB HUB improvements.
• HDTruck heated steering wheel improvemens.



Version:

Firmware update v 40.1 (Over 1GB).


Warning:

***You can brick your headunit if you don't do it properly.**

From what I have learned is that when you try to update old unit with old firmware tends to not finish the update and falls into infinite loop. The work around is to do incremental upgrades to a safe/known version then apply the latest upgrade. I do not know of the "old but yet" safe version.

I have read that someone had successful update going from as old as v22.64 to v40.1.

*V22.42.11 REPORTEDLY has been successfully updated.
*V22.42.13 has been successfully updated.

How to figure out what version you have:


Hold the short cuts on the bottom left and right. As seen below until screen changes and you will get into "Dealer Mode".

In this mode, you want to get into the Radio Information.

You will see a very similar screen below.

In the "Application Version", you see USA-.......39.7.0-......

That "39.7" is the Application version.


Mine is relatively new, but not the latest.

Where to get the software:

Link to the Firmware Version 40.1

https://www.mediafire.com/file/guzmk27vexkr33x/UCONNECT_UAQ_8.4_QR40.1_MY18-21.zip/file

Approximately 1.1GB. as of 7/11/2024, the file is still downloadable.

What to do next:

Take screen shots of all the important information on Uconnect. IE: SXM account number....

Download the file above.

Unzip the files while preserving the directory structure:

You will get a directory named: "\VP4R_Update\" with bunch of files inside.

Format a good functioning USB drive with enough space to Fat32.

*This is done by right clicking on the USB drive then selecting "Format". If you don't know how to do this. Then you should look it up on Google How to format USB drive to Fat32. MAKE SURE YOU DON'T FORMAT YOUR HARD DRIVE.

I personally used Sandisk 16gb USB 3.0 capable drive.
https://a.co/d/bsWqDfp

Move "\VP4R_Update\" and all of its contents into root of the USB drive.

Plug the USB drive into the dash USB A port.

I started my vehicle and kept it running as I wanted to have stable battery voltage during the entire update process.

And you will get a prompt asking if you want to upgrade. Proceed through that prompt and you will get the following timer. Let the timer expire. You can see where I plugged in the USB drive.

1000011421.jpg


Once timer runs out, you will get the following screen.

1000011430.jpg


While the count down stated 30 plus minutes, mine took about 25min.

And the unit will reset on its own and the first screen will tell you that the update present in the USB drive is the same as the current one. This means you successfully upgraded your HU.

You can reaccess the dealer mode and check "Radio" information and you shall see the following screen. You can see the Application Version is now 40.1.

*IT IS POSSIBLE THAT YOU MAY NOT SEE ALL YOUR APPS RIGHT WAY. I READ PEOPLE REPORTING THEIR APPS BACK ALMOST 24 HOURS LATER and also having to reset all their settings again. Having said that, all the apps were present immediately for me.

1000011481.jpg


Impression:

I started researching into this upgrade because my parking guideline and TrailCam were functioning intermittently. The issue turned out to be because I did not seat CVPM CAN IHS connector all the way down.

Nonetheless, the upgrade made the entire interface feel more fluent and faster. Navigation loads within a few of seconds and offroad page loads faster too. Definitely an upgrade.

GOOD LUCK!

*YOU DO THIS UPGRADE AT YOUR OWN RISK. I AM MERELY SHARING MY EXPERIENCE. YOUR MILEAGE MAY VARY.

When power is removed from the infotainment headsets, they usually go back to default state and features get lost or removed and have to do a cold reboot to reconfigure. That means exit vehicle, doors locked and left for a few hours (preferably overnight). In rare instances, have to do a cold reboot 2X.
